## jQuery
|
|
|
|

|
|
|
|
jQuery is the most widely-used JavaScript library, and is used in more than half of all major websites.
|
|
|
|
jQuery makes web development easier to use by providing a number of 'helper' functions. These help developers to quickly write DOM (Document Object Model) interactions without needing to manually write as much JavaScript themselves.
|
|
|
|
jQuery adds a global variable with all of the libraries methods attached. The naming convention is to have this global variable as <code>$</code>. by typing in <code>$.</code> you have all the jQuery methods at your disposal.

## Example
|
|
|
|
When a user clicks on a button, all \<p> elements will be hidden:
|
|
|
|
```javascript
|
|
$(document).ready(function(){
|
|
$("button").click(function(){
|
|
$("p").hide();
|
|
});
|
|
});
|
|
```
